Transaction 659661b1614a7c850a30947e48c22910d2876e7d9e61591a6151c04401f6c280
1 Input
1 Output
-
659661b1614a7c850a30947e48c22910d2876e7d9e61591a6151c04401f6c280:0
- value
- 668080
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9bf454e6859ea5f570a18f41f63b9b4774b430f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hw99DHPo7JmMq5Rv7N4Q3ZDeMXEH7hGCG